Skip to content

Commit

Permalink
docs: Remove academics files
Browse files Browse the repository at this point in the history
Those generated files are not explicitly under Apache-2.0 licence
and AFAIK they can not be regenerated from missing (latex?) sources.

To avoid licence mixup.
It would help to have those files published elsewhere.
Meanwhile online (Github) links are used.

Debian had to repack the source package to make tarball compliant with DFSG
dispite debian tools are known to be trustworthy,
this extra step would add weakess in the chain of trust

Cleanup done upstream would make distribution safer.

Bug: theupdateframework#1161
Bug-Debian: https://salsa.debian.org/python-team/packages/tuf/-/merge_requests/11
Relate-to: theupdateframework#263 (comment)
Signed-off-by: Philippe Coval <[email protected]>
  • Loading branch information
rzr committed May 8, 2021
1 parent 5c1b12f commit 005831a
Show file tree
Hide file tree
Showing 7 changed files with 5 additions and 6 deletions.
1 change: 0 additions & 1 deletion MANIFEST.in
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,6 @@ include tests/ssl_certs/*.key
recursive-include docs *.txt
recursive-include docs *.md
recursive-include docs *.rst
recursive-include docs/papers *.pdf
recursive-include docs/images *.png
recursive-include tuf/scripts *.py
recursive-include examples *
Expand Down
10 changes: 5 additions & 5 deletions docs/OVERVIEW.rst
Original file line number Diff line number Diff line change
Expand Up @@ -85,19 +85,19 @@ updater systems, TUF's design and implementation details, attacks on
package managers, and package management security:

- `Mercury: Bandwidth-Effective Prevention of Rollback Attacks Against Community Repositories
<papers/prevention-rollback-attacks-atc2017.pdf?raw=true>`_
<https://github.com/theupdateframework/tuf/raw/v0.17.0/docs/papers/attacks-on-package-managers-ccs2008.pdf?raw=true>

- `Diplomat: Using Delegations to Protect Community Repositories
<papers/protect-community-repositories-nsdi2016.pdf?raw=true>`_
<https://github.com/theupdateframework/tuf/raw/v0.17.0/docs/papers/protect-community-repositories-nsdi2016.pdf?raw=true>`

- `Survivable Key Compromise in Software Update
Systems <papers/survivable-key-compromise-ccs2010.pdf?raw=true>`_
Systems <https://github.com/theupdateframework/tuf/raw/v0.17.0/docs/papers/survivable-key-compromise-ccs2010.pdf?raw=true>`

- `A Look In the Mirror: Attacks on Package
Managers <papers/package-management-security-tr08-02.pdf?raw=true>`_
Managers <https://github.com/theupdateframework/tuf/raw/v0.17.0/docs/papers/package-management-security-tr08-02.pdf?raw=true>`

- `Package Management
Security <papers/attacks-on-package-managers-ccs2008.pdf?raw=true>`_
Security <https://github.com/theupdateframework/tuf/raw/v0.17.0/docs/papers/attacks-on-package-managers-ccs2008.pdf?raw=true>`

What TUF Does
-------------
Expand Down
Binary file removed docs/papers/attacks-on-package-managers-ccs2008.pdf
Binary file not shown.
Binary file removed docs/papers/package-management-security-tr08-02.pdf
Binary file not shown.
Binary file removed docs/papers/prevention-rollback-attacks-atc2017.pdf
Binary file not shown.
Binary file not shown.
Binary file removed docs/papers/survivable-key-compromise-ccs2010.pdf
Binary file not shown.

0 comments on commit 005831a

Please sign in to comment.